South AyrshireA wholly qualified workforce in residential, day <strong>and</strong> home care is planned by 2005. Vacancies inthe home care workforce are expected to decline as the home care review is implemented,incorporating a single status for home carers, with recognised training <strong>and</strong> guaranteed hours.7. Modernising servicesThe Council is committed to delivering a practical <strong>and</strong> effective Race Equality Scheme, whichis in early stages of drafting. Preparation has included close contact with the West of Scotl<strong>and</strong>Community Relations Council, a detailed audit of services, <strong>and</strong> publicity about the Council’sintentions. The authority is part of a racial incidents monitoring group: police statistics show arise in race-related incidents <strong>and</strong> in addition many go unreported. There is an anti-racialharassment policy, ethnic monitoring <strong>and</strong> support for language translation.A Modernising Government funded project is aimed at reducing the transaction time forcustomers accessing council services. Longer-term intentions are to create a master addressdatabase <strong>and</strong> consider call-centre technology. The Council is improving its website infrastructure.The department, with IT staff, is developing the inherited SWIS information system, reviewingsocial work business processes, cleaning existing data <strong>and</strong> addressing the individual needs ofdifferent areas of service. Planned <strong>development</strong>s include a joint bid with health to implementelectronic single shared assessment, <strong>and</strong> links with education <strong>and</strong> district court informationsystems.8. The FutureTo follow up its review of older people’s services, the Council will need to continue itsprogramme of action on:• the role <strong>and</strong> use of sheltered housing in the range of services for older people;• remedying the relatively low provision of extra care housing;• increasing day care provision; <strong>and</strong>• enhancing service st<strong>and</strong>ards within day care.To complement its action to improve services for people with learning disabilities, the Councilshould examine closely with health partners the opportunities for exp<strong>and</strong>ing <strong>and</strong> improvingday care. This forms part of its commitment to The Same As You.Mental health services have benefited from recent improvements but the Council <strong>and</strong> itspartners should:• safeguard <strong>and</strong> possibly increase social work manpower to carry out the hospitalresettlement; <strong>and</strong>• formulate a joint strategy for <strong>development</strong> of services for children <strong>and</strong> adolescents to link withmental health services for adults <strong>and</strong> identify resource priorities to implement the strategy.To underpin its preparations for a full aftercare service for young people, the Council shouldorganise – if necessary with other councils – a programme of inter-agency training aimed atthose staff who work with those young people.239
